What was the significance of the Arab conquests?

We are talking about the VII-VIII centuries, the meaning is:

The new world religion, Islam, spread from Morocco to Central Asia (approximately to Tajikistan and Kyrgyzstan, but later penetrated into China), from Europe to Africa.
Culture. For several hundred years, Arab culture became one of the leading in the world, it concerned mathematics (they introduced the term “algebra”), astronomy, medicine, philosophy, writing. The Arabs gave the world the first universities in Baghdad and Fez.
Trade. The Arabs took control over a significant part of the Great Silk Road. Their traders penetrated the Volga region and the southeastern coast of Africa.
